Discover Tanger – The Gateway Between Two Worlds

Nestled at the crossroads of Africa and Europe, where the Atlantic Ocean meets the Mediterranean Sea, Tanger is a city of captivating contrasts. A place where ancient traditions blend seamlessly with modern charm, offering visitors an unforgettable journey through history, culture, and breathtaking natural beauty.

πŸ›οΈHistoric Landmarks & Cultural Treasures

The Kasbah of Tanger

Perched high above the city, the ancient Kasbah offers panoramic views of the sea and the Spanish coast. Within its walls, the Kasbah Museum houses an impressive collection of Moroccan art and archaeological treasures.

Tanger American Legation Museum

The only American National Historic Landmark on foreign soil – a testament to the deep ties between Morocco and the United States, and a fascinating window into Tanger's cosmopolitan past.

The Medina

Lose yourself in the winding alleyways of Tanger's historic Medina. From traditional crafts to aromatic spices, every corner tells a story centuries in the making.

The Grand Mosque

An architectural masterpiece and spiritual heart of the city, standing as a symbol of Tanger's rich Islamic heritage.

Grand Socco & Mendoubia Garden

The vibrant Grand Socco square serves as the gateway between the old and new city, while the adjacent Mendoubia Garden offers a peaceful retreat under ancient banyan trees.

Phoenician Tombs

Ancient burial sites that whisper tales of civilizations past – a reminder that Tanger has been a crossroads of cultures for over 2,500 years.

🌊Nature, Sea & Scenic Views

Caves of Hercules

Legend meets nature in these mythical caves, where the sea has carved a stunning opening in the shape of Africa. A must-see natural wonder just outside the city.

Cap Spartel

Stand at the northwestern tip of Africa and witness the magical meeting point of the Atlantic Ocean and the Mediterranean Sea – a truly awe-inspiring experience.

Rmilat Park

A lush green oasis perfect for a leisurely stroll or a family picnic, offering stunning views of the coastline.

The Corniche

Tanger's coastal promenade – ideal for an evening walk along the sea, watching the sunset paint the sky in golden hues.

Merkala Beach

A hidden gem beloved by locals, where golden sands meet crystal-clear waters far from the tourist crowds.

β˜•Culture & Atmosphere

CafΓ© Hafa

Since 1921, this legendary clifftop cafΓ© has welcomed artists, writers, and dreamers – including the Rolling Stones and Paul Bowles. Sip traditional mint tea while gazing at the endless horizon.

Petit Socco

The beating heart of the old Medina. Once the center of Tanger's international bohemian scene, this charming square still radiates a nostalgic magic that captivates every visitor.
